It looks like civilization is creeping in more and season 2 will pick up right where “Slave of the Scorpion,” the finale of “Primal” season 1, left off, with Spear and Fang’s new ally, Mira (Laetitia Eido-Mollon) being carried off on a boat.
“Primal” season 1 was an epic, animated affair. Following other groundbreaking TV series to grace the Adult Swim late-night block, “Primal” makes best use of its medium while pushing the envelope further. This daring, creative approach paid off: “Primal” has a near-perfect Rotten Tomatoes score, with critics in agreement about the show’s compelling content. Sure, there are a few audience outliers who disagree — but the vast majority appears to appreciate the raw, instinctual energy on display with this series.
Based on the trailer, it looks like fans can expect more of the same excellently animated, exciting content out of season 2.
